Why Cover Letters Still Matter to Hiring Managers

When two candidates have identical work experience on paper, hiring managers turn to the cover letter to make their final interview decision. A candidate who takes 5 minutes to submit a tailored job application letter template immediately demonstrates high intent and effort compared to applicants who spam generic resumes.

Cover letters also give you the floor to explain things that bullet points cannot: relocation reasons, career changes, employment gaps, or why you align deeply with the company's mission.

The Standard 4-Paragraph Cover Letter Layout

SectionTarget LengthCore Purpose & Content
Header & Salutation3–4 linesYour contact info, date, hiring manager name, and formal greeting.
Paragraph 1: The Hook50–75 wordsState the target job title, where you found it, and your single biggest achievement hook.
Paragraph 2: The Value Pitch100–150 wordsConnect 2–3 relevant work accomplishments to the company's main pain points.
Paragraph 3: Company Culture Fit50–75 wordsExplain why you want to work at THIS specific company over competitors.
Paragraph 4: Call to Action30–50 wordsPolitely request an interview, thank the manager, and provide formal sign-off.

Cover Letter Best Practices

  • Keep total word count strictly between 250 and 400 words.
  • Reference a recent company product update or news win to prove you researched them.
  • Use bullet points in paragraph 2 to highlight 2–3 quantifiable accomplishments.
  • End with a proactive closing statement requesting an interview discussion.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Never start with outdated greetings like "To Whom It May Concern."
  • Don't just repeat your resume text word for word. Tell the story behind the bullet points.
  • Avoid writing long paragraphs that look like walls of text on mobile screens.
  • Don't forget to double-check company name spelling and job title codes.

How long should my cover letter be?

Keep it strictly to 1 page, ideally between 250 and 400 words across 3 to 4 paragraphs.

Should fonts match my resume?

Yes! Matching fonts and header designs creates a cohesive, executive application package.

How to address unknown hiring managers?

Use professional greetings like "Dear Hiring Manager" or "Dear [Team Name] Hiring Committee."

What file format is best?

Save as a text-based vector PDF unless the employer explicitly requests a Word (.docx) document.

What goes in the first paragraph?

State the target role, where you found it, and a strong achievement hook that grab attention.

How to explain employment gaps?

Keep it brief and positive. Highlight certifications, freelance work, or personal growth during that time.
